Output 33c9503a861537d1ede67074898e4a5c633a3d2e8f3c91d994a66417d4c6f63a:1

value
7326631863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b59c3f2504a5b72db4424c30df5f9f3393a06ec5 OP_EQUAL
address
3JFHQUQArxgRQapN8XHx1gev3munsLBJdq
transaction
33c9503a861537d1ede67074898e4a5c633a3d2e8f3c91d994a66417d4c6f63a
spent
true